Smoke Episode: Unfiltered Debate on Misogyny, Coaching, and Accountability
In this raw and intense episode of Tonight's Conversation, Ace Metaphor hosts a highly charged discussion featuring Ms. Letgo, Aaron, and several other contributors. The conversation dives deep into themes of emotional healing, coaching qualifications, and the differences in communication styles. The panel debates whether Aaron's aggressive coaching style, which includes the use of terms like 'pookie picker' and 'loser chooser,' is genuinely beneficial or purely clickbait. The episode sparks a broader discussion on the evolving norms of social media coaching, the importance of certifications, and the impact of one's delivery method on their audience. Tune in for an unfiltered and thought-provoking debate that challenges the boundaries of traditional coaching and modern perceptions of misogyny.
